BU Student Returns Home After Surviving New Zealand Crash

BOSTON (AP) — A Boston University student who suffered severe head injuries in a van crash in New Zealand that resulted in the deaths of three classmates has returned to Boston.

The medical flight carrying 21-year-old Meg Theriault of Salisbury and her parents arrived at Logan International Airport at about 3 a.m. Thursday.

Theriault had been in a medically-induced coma following brain surgery after the May 12 crash.

Family and friends tell the Daily News of Newburyport she will continue her recovery at Massachusetts General Hospital in Boston.

The BU students were heading to hike a well-known volcanic crater last month when their minivan rolled over.

Theriault had been studying in Australia, but had joined other Boston University students in New Zealand for a weekend outing when the crash happened.
